Across the United States, recruitment activity has shifted from high-volume hiring to precision hiring. Employers are prioritizing roles that directly impact revenue, compliance, technology, and leadership continuity. While some entry-level and administrative positions are being automated or consolidated, demand remains strong for experienced professionals, executive leadership, and specialized skill sets.

Artificial intelligence continues to influence hiring decisions in 2026. Many organizations are using AI-powered tools to screen candidates, analyze resumes, and improve recruitment efficiency. At the same time, this has increased demand for human judgment in hiring. Employers are seeking candidates who combine technical skills with critical thinking, communication, and leadership — qualities that cannot be automated.

Nationwide, job seekers are approaching the market differently in 2026. Professionals are no longer focused solely on job titles or compensation. Flexibility, stability, career growth, and leadership quality are now major decision factors. Candidates are conducting more research on employers and recruitment firms, often searching terms like “best recruiting firms near me” or “U.S. recruitment company” before engaging.

For employers, this shift means employer branding and hiring experience matter more than ever. Delayed hiring processes, unclear role expectations, or lack of transparency can cause companies to lose top candidates quickly. Another key trend shaping recruitment across the United States is talent mobility. Cross-state and international hiring continues to rise as companies look beyond local talent pools to secure specialized skills. Executive search firms and staffing agencies with national and global reach are helping employers overcome talent shortages by sourcing qualified professionals from broader markets.

In industries such as technology, finance, energy, logistics, and healthcare, demand for experienced leadership remains strong. Executive search services are increasingly used to fill confidential, high-impact roles where hiring mistakes are costly. Companies are investing more time in succession planning and leadership assessments to ensure long-term stability.

Job seekers, on the other hand, should expect a more selective hiring process. Employers are interviewing fewer candidates but conducting deeper evaluations. Professionals who can clearly demonstrate results, adaptability, and leadership potential are standing out.
